Latest Patents

One of Underwood's most notable patents is the "Apparatus for Generating Shortwave Radiation." This device utilizes a unique tape mechanism to produce a source of shortwave electromagnetic radiation. The apparatus features a tape storage unit that feeds the tape, along with a base that supports two projecting elements that facilitate precise laser beam focusing on the tape. This innovation ensures that the segment of tape remains stable, providing a consistent target for generating shortwave radiation.

Another significant invention is the "Reflectometer Device," designed for evaluating the quality characteristics of electronic chip mask blanks. This device employs a source of electromagnetic radiation in the extreme ultraviolet region, which is directed through a monochrometer containing a mirror, a rotatable grating, and an exit slit. The system tunes the electromagnetic radiation, which is then reflected off the mask blank. A detector measures the intensity of the reflected beam, allowing for accurate determination of the mask's reflectivity.
